#420f7b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#420f7b is composed of 25.9% red, 5.9% green and 48.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.3% cyan, 87.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 268.3 degrees, a saturation of 78.3% and a lightness of 27.1%. #420f7b color hex could be obtained by blending #841ef6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#420f7b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f5eef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#420f7b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#454446 is the less saturated color, while #410486 is the most saturated one.
